Elitecon International Discloses SEBI Appointment of Forensic Auditor for FY23–FY26 Accounts

Elitecon International Limited informed the stock exchange that SEBI has appointed BDO India Services Private Limited as forensic auditor to examine the company’s books of accounts for FY2022-23 to FY2025-26 in connection with an ongoing regulatory matter.

What Happened ?

Elitecon International Limited disclosed that it received a communication from SEBI regarding the appointment of a forensic auditor in relation to an ongoing matter involving the company.

As per the filing, SEBI has appointed BDO India Services Private Limited to conduct a forensic audit of the company’s books of accounts for four financial years from FY2022-23 to FY2025-26. The audit has been initiated pursuant to SEBI’s Interim Order dated March 30, 2026.

The company stated that the forensic auditor will assist the investigating authority appointed by SEBI in the ongoing proceedings.

Elitecon also clarified that the disclosure should not be interpreted as an admission of any violation, default, liability, or adverse finding against the company, and that the matter remains under regulatory review.
